Transaction 24c93f603cfe423d79d5453bd36d643b28385474c3a2c56a2ec3d8cf76e78fd4

1 Input
2 Outputs
  • 24c93f603cfe423d79d5453bd36d643b28385474c3a2c56a2ec3d8cf76e78fd4:0
  • value  116145227
    address  1gFjfz5ro6ojzqthFVGJVkxzZsacdE4KT
  • 24c93f603cfe423d79d5453bd36d643b28385474c3a2c56a2ec3d8cf76e78fd4:1
  • value  19338371345
    address  1MDCB4BfsheXEikjFcyqssNx1gFreWj7xn